Activity on the Ground
Aside from institutional commentary, activity across the XRP ecosystem continues to grow. The video showed that Clearstar Labs raised the ceiling on its earnXRP vault to 45 million FXRP, the wrapped form of XRP on Flare Network, worth roughly $59 million at the time of the announcement.
The move followed the launch of new stablecoin borrowing venues. The vault is accessible through the Xaman Wallet Flare Yield app. XRP traded at $1.39, up 12.41%, around the time of these developments.
